There are three basic types of alimony: short-term, long-term, and conditional. What differentiates the three is the length of time the paying spouse must provide the support.

Is child support tax deductible? Unfortunately no. Child support payments cannot be deducted from taxes, nor can they be added to the recipient’s taxable income. However, different types of child support/alimony structures can help to reduce taxes.

If couples file for a no-fault divorce, do they give up rights to child custody, child support or alimony? Absolutely not. A partner who files for a no-fault divorce is simply saying that the divorce is being filed due to irreconcilable differences.

So what are some of the common grounds for annulment (meaning that a court determines that a marriage was never legally valid)? This can include everything from serious fraud to one party’s legal incompetence at the time of marriage.

What are the main 5 types of legal adoptions? Agency adoptions, Independent adoptions, Identified adoptions, Relative adoptions and International adoptions. The right type of legal adoption for potential parents will depend on the circumstances surrounding the adoption.
